Martha Packer 1700–1768 – Genealogical Records

Birth Date: Abt 1700

Birth Location: Pennsauken, Camden County, New Jersey

Death Date: 30 May 1768

Death Location: Burlington County, New Jersey

Father: Philip Packer

Mother: Rebecca Jones

Spouse(s): Thomas Joyce

Children(s):

Martha Packer was born in 1700 in Pennsauken, Camden County, New Jersey, the child of Philip Packer And Rebecca Jones. Martha Packer married Thomas Joyce. Martha Packer passed away in 1768 in Burlington County, New Jersey.
